Ocytata pallipes (Fallén, 1820) View in CoL ( Fig. 2D)
Material examined. 1♀, Iran, West Azerbaijan, Khoy , 38°44.32'N, 44°52.99'E, 1405 m, 10. VI GoogleMaps .2014, sweep net, ICHMM, leg. S. Khaghaninia.
Diagnosis. First and second segments of antenna reddish-yellow; palpus yellow; tergites with erect marginal and dorsal setae; abdomen black with grey pruinescence.
Distribution. Palaearctic - Widespread throughout Europe and Scandinavian countries also from Central Asia ( Tajikistan), Middle East ( Israel), Turkey, Russia, Transcaucasia ( Armenia, Azerbaijan) ( O’Hara et al., 2020), Iran ( New record).
Host range. Dermaptera - Forficulidae : Chelidura acanthopygia (Gené, 1832) , Forficula auricularia Linnaeus, 1758 and F. tomis (Kolenati, 1846) (see Tschorsnig, 2017:212).
